Subject: Approve 5 year Cooperative Law Enforcement Agreement between the Lake County Sheriff’s Department and the USDA Forest Service Mendocino National Forest and authorize the Chairman to sign
Executive Summary: The Sheriff’s Department requests approval of the attached 2021 master agreement from the U.S. Forest Service for our enforcement efforts on Forest Service lands. This master agreement covers a five year period. Yearly operational agreements, which are referenced on Page 3, as Exhibit A and Exhibit B, will be presented for your approval as they become available.
